NEW ORLEANS — After last Wednesday's rains left many city streets under water, attention has turned to the front end of the drainage system: Catch basins and the pipes connecting them to the system.
The city's Public Works department is beginning an effort to clean and repair about 15,000 catch basins, about one-quarter of the citywide total. City officials announced the plan last week, as well ...
